内容摘要:原子(Atom)数字(Numbers)变量(Variables)复杂语句(Complex Terms)通过上一节的学习,我们已经大概熟悉了Prolog的编程思路,这一节我们会回过头,详细学习其中的一些语法细节。首先,问一个基础的问题:我们已经在Prolog程序中看到了很多类型的表达式(比如...
分类:
其他好文 时间:
2015-06-26 19:36:41
阅读次数:
180
/* 猫狗案例,加入跳高的额外功能 分析:从具体到抽象 猫: 姓名,年龄 吃饭,睡觉 狗: 姓名,年龄 吃饭,睡觉 由于有共性功能,所以,我们抽取出一个父类: 动物: 姓名,年龄 吃饭(); 睡觉(){} 猫:继承自动物 狗:继承自动物 跳...
分类:
其他好文 时间:
2015-06-26 19:38:26
阅读次数:
109
DIV部分:*这里的三个ID:as_sub_3、as_now_3、as_add_3里面的“3”可以自定义,这个对于生成任意个数的列表形式很有帮助 ...
分类:
移动开发 时间:
2015-06-26 19:36:47
阅读次数:
180
原文:Lucene.Net 2.3.1开发介绍 —— 三、索引(四)4、索引对搜索排序的影响 搜索的时候,同一个搜索关键字和同一份索引,决定了一个结果,不但决定了结果的集合,也确定了结果的顺序。那个这个结果是怎么得出来的?这个顺序又是怎么排的呢?这两个问题不是本节讨论的重点,但是这两个问题却关系到本...
分类:
Web程序 时间:
2015-06-26 19:36:09
阅读次数:
133
多个线程共享相同的内存时,需要确保每个线程看到一致的数据视图。1.互斥量可以通过使用pthread的互斥接口保护数据,确保同一时间只有一个线程访问数据,互斥量(mutex)从本质上说是一把锁,在访问共享资源前对互斥量进行加锁,在访问完成后释放互斥量上的锁。对互斥量进行加锁后,任何其他试图再次对互斥量...
分类:
编程语言 时间:
2015-06-26 19:37:48
阅读次数:
160
我觉得这次的作业总体来说还算可以,毕竟是第一次合作,Ta对编程的格式要求清晰,变量名要求简洁易懂,这些对我们写程序的时候有很大的帮助。当然,一个人不会是十全十美,在我们完成作业的时候,也有一些瑕疵,两个人的思维方式不同,写出来的核心代码也不相同,如果能够分析两个人的核心代码,最后总结出一份核心代.....
分类:
其他好文 时间:
2015-06-26 19:37:37
阅读次数:
82
第十章主要是讲典型用户和场景问题,如何才能将场景做的更完善,可能有些还是想不到的,是否可以让一些朋友参与进来?第十一章主要是讲软件设计与实现,开发人员的标准工作流程是很严谨的,可见作为码农也是非常辛苦的,如何能做到一个比较自由的码农?如果在经验充足,能力值高的情况下,是否就没那么辛苦了?第十二章主要...
分类:
其他好文 时间:
2015-06-26 19:36:37
阅读次数:
109
$f[i]=\max(a[j]+\lceil\sqrt{|i-j|}\rceil)$,拆开绝对值,考虑ji同理,所以可以用分治$O(nlogn)$解决。#include#include#define N 500010int n,i,l,r,mid,a[N],b[N],f[N],g[N];inline...
分类:
其他好文 时间:
2015-06-26 19:36:54
阅读次数:
216
//初始化textfield并设置位置及大小UITextField *text = [[UITextField alloc]initWithFrame:CGRectMake(20, 20, 130, 30)];//设置边框样式,只有设置了才会显示边框样式 text.borderStyle = UIT...
分类:
移动开发 时间:
2015-06-26 19:35:16
阅读次数:
210
一、读取.xml文件() import flash.events.Event; import flash.net.URLLoader; import flash.net.URLRequest;var loder:URLLoader = new URLLoader();var req:URLReque...
分类:
其他好文 时间:
2015-06-26 19:36:23
阅读次数:
102
php冒泡排序按从小到大排序思路:数组从后一个数跟倒数第二个比较把两个最小的数最小的放到前面然后以此内推一个一比较删选最小的然后再循环$i;$j--){ if($arr[$j]
分类:
编程语言 时间:
2015-06-26 19:35:55
阅读次数:
119
1.背景我们在使用arcmap时,经常会用到被称为I查询的工具。具体功能便是,当激活I查询功能后,鼠标点击到某个要素上时,界面上会弹出一个对话框用来显示该要素的各属性信息。该功能截图如下: 2.原理在WebGIS中设计和实现该功能之前,我们有必要对该功能的原理做一个了解。在OGC...
分类:
Web程序 时间:
2015-06-26 19:37:40
阅读次数:
253
iOS Foundation 框架基类太阳火神的漂亮人生 (http://blog.csdn.net/opengl_es)本文遵循“署名-非商业用途-保持一致”创作公用协议转载请保留此句:太阳火神的漂亮人生 - 本博客专注于敏捷开发及移动和物联设备研究:iOS、Android、Html5、Ardui...
分类:
移动开发 时间:
2015-06-26 19:36:40
阅读次数:
687
在前几篇文章中,我使用大量的篇幅来介绍T4在VisualStudio中如何使用。虽然在一定程度上可以提高我们的工作效率,但并没有实质上的改变。不过从另一方面来说,我们确实了解到了T4的强大。如何让这个强大的工具为我们所用呢?本章将讲解如何在自己的程序中使用T4。在原来的解决方案中新建一个窗体项目T4...
分类:
其他好文 时间:
2015-06-26 19:35:23
阅读次数:
633
/****给一维数组追加元素**/foreach($repair_list_money as $k7=>$v7){ $v7[moeny]=rand(10,20); //这里的$v7为一维数组 $new_moneys[]=$v7; }
分类:
编程语言 时间:
2015-06-26 19:35:12
阅读次数:
143
转帖请注明本文出自xiaanming的博客(http://blog.csdn.net/xiaanming/article/details/17761431),请尊重他人的辛勤劳动成果,谢谢!我之前写了一篇关于美团网,大众点评的购买框效果的文章Android对ScrollView滚动监听,实现美团、大...
分类:
移动开发 时间:
2015-06-26 19:36:41
阅读次数:
275
"; //if (preg_match("/^[".chr(0xa1)."-".chr(0xff)."]+$/", $str)) { //只能在GB2312情况下使用 //if (preg_match("/^[\x7f-\xff]+$/", $str)){ //兼容gb2312,utf-...
分类:
Web程序 时间:
2015-06-26 19:36:30
阅读次数:
164